Can You Solve This Animal Weight Riddle?
At first glance, this puzzle looks simple. We are given the weights of different combinations of animals and asked to determine the weight of a single duck.

The clues are:
- 3 chickens = 48 kg
- 1 chicken + 1 cat = 24 kg
- 1 cat + 2 ducks = 34 kg
- Find the weight of 1 duck?
Let’s solve it step by step.

ANSWER:
Step 1: Find the weight of one chicken
The first scale shows:
3 chickens = 48 kg
Divide both sides by 3:
1 chicken = 48 ÷ 3 = 16 kg
So:
Chicken = 16 kg
Step 2: Find the weight of the cat
The second scale shows:
Chicken + Cat = 24 kg
Substitute the chicken’s weight:
16 + Cat = 24
Cat = 24 − 16
Cat = 8 kg
So:
Cat = 8 kg
Step 3: Find the weight of two ducks
The third scale shows:
Cat + 2 Ducks = 34 kg
Substitute the cat’s weight:
8 + 2 Ducks = 34
2 Ducks = 34 − 8
2 Ducks = 26 kg
So:
Two ducks weigh 26 kg.
Step 4: Find the weight of one duck
Since two ducks weigh 26 kg:
1 Duck = 26 ÷ 2
1 Duck = 13 kg
Final Answer
The duck weighs 13 kg.
Quick Check
- Chicken = 16 kg
- Cat = 8 kg
- Duck = 13 kg
Verify:
- 3 × 16 = 48 ✓
- 16 + 8 = 24 ✓
- 8 + 13 + 13 = 34 ✓
Everything matches perfectly.
Answer: 13 kg
